IDC PeerScape: Best Practices for Reducing Total Cost of Ownership
This IDC PeerScape examines the experiences of organizations that have developed best practices for not only identifying and managing computing costs but also using tools that increase efficiency and productivity and help reduce costs overall."Many elements in an accurate TCO assessment are not obvious," notes David Weldon, adjunct research advisor with IDC's IT Executive Programs (IEP). "TCO leaders should think of qualitative factors as the intangible benefits or drawbacks of TCO. That might include employee morale or customer satisfaction. By considering both direct and indirect real costs and the quantifiable and qualitative factors, a TCO leader can get a more complete picture of the total cost of ownership and make informed decisions accordingly."
